The Indonesian film industry is experiencing a golden era, driven by a surge in local productions that resonate deeply with domestic audiences. The year 2026 has proven to be exceptionally strong for national cinema. By April 2026, nine films had already surpassed the psychological milestone of one million viewers, a key indicator of commercial success in the local market.

Indonesia is a mobile-first gaming powerhouse. Live-streamed tournaments of games like Mobile Legends: Bang Bang and PUBG Mobile pull in concurrent viewership numbers that rival traditional sports broadcasts. 4. Why Indonesian Content Goes Virally Global
